we opened the bruichladdich xvii
(pronounced brook-laddy 17)
which my friend barry, in atlanta, said would be wonderful
and by golly, it was.
nose:
vanilla wafers, cedar and wild mint with just a hint of spice.
the fruits evolve, nuances of green apples, fresh pear ripe gooseberry and green grapes.
oak chips and toasted malt extract hold it all together and retain the balance of fruit and cereal.
palate:
crisp the oak in it's prime is not overpowering
maple syrup sweetness.
finish:
generous and pure, and as barry promised,
it's the smoothest scotch i've tasted
and it's an islay (who knew?)
